In the dynamic flow tests conducted within the company, the dispersion capability of Pionera biopolymer has been demonstrated to be equivalent to that of petrochemical-based dispersants and superior to standard lignosulfonates. The calcium carbonate scale dynamic flow test measures the weight of calcium carbonate scale deposited on a glass surface, using 100 times the saturated solubility of calcium carbonate, 50 ppm of polymer inhibitor, and a scale time of 2 hours. The gypsum scale dynamic flow test evaluates the scale amount both by weight and optically, using 1.2 times the saturated solubility of calcium sulfate, 10 ppm of polymer inhibitor, an 8-hour scale time, and a temperature gradient with copper pipes. The headquarters is located in Sarpsborg, Norway, where it manufactures lignin and cellulose products primarily from coniferous trees, selling its products in Europe, the United States, and Asia. As a leading company in lignin and cellulose products, Borregaard Japan operates in multiple industries, including building materials, agriculture, and cleaning agents, as well as paints, adhesives, and resins. Additionally, Borregaard products have undergone life cycle assessments (LCA) and environmental product declarations (EPD) by external certification bodies, establishing a system to objectively report the impact of its products on the natural environment.
